European Judoka stole the present on the ultimate day of the Judo Grand Prix in Zagreb, Croatia.
Two Dutch champions, Jur Spijkers and Michael Korrel, have been victorious within the over 100kg and below 100kg occasions, which despatched the Netherlands to the highest of the leaderboard.
Korrel defeated world class opposition on his option to the ultimate, together with the present world champion from Spain, Nikoloz Sherazadishvili.
Within the last he met the explosive 21-year-old Ilia Sulamanidze, who he misplaced to of their final assembly. However Korrel didn’t make the identical mistake twice.
A lightning quick little bit of footwork obtained the decisive waza-ari on the Georgian, and evened the rating between the 2 unimaginable Judoka
He was awarded his medal by Skander Hachicha, Sports activities Director of the Worldwide Judo Federation.
At over 100kg, the present european champion Jur Spijkers took on Mongolia’s Odkhuu. A quick dropping method earned a second gold medal for the Netherlands on the ultimate day in Zagreb.
Yasuhiro Yamashita, IJF Government Committee Member and Worldwide Olympic Commitiee Member, awarded the medals.
Georgia’s Beka Gviniashvili additionally got here out on prime within the last defeating Rafael Macedo from Brazil within the below 90kg class.
He scored two sturdy waza-ari scores, culminating in an ippon knockout blow. The powerhouse Georgian claimed his twenty sixth IJF World Tour medal.
Dr Laszlo Toth, Vice President of the Worldwide Judo Federation and President of the European Judo Federation, was readily available to award the medals.
At below 78kg, the UK’s Natalie Powell took on the primary seed Inbal Lanir from Israel within the last.
A unbelievable piece of progressive ne-waza noticed the decided Powell latch onto a strangle and apply rising stress till Lanir was compelled to submit.
With common appearances on the rostrum, Powell is a excessive achiever within the below 78kg class, however she was delighted to take her first gold in over two years.
She was awarded her medals by Dr Sanda Corak, Schooling Director of the IJF.
“It was actually additional particular at the moment, as a result of my coach that I’ve labored with for the final eight years. It’s his final competitors with me. So yeah to complete it on a gold medal, with Darren Warner by my aspect, was the icing on the cake,” she stated after claiming her medal.
At over 78kg, Israel’s Raz Hershko declared a tactical victory over Serbia’s Milica Zabic.
The medals have been awarded by Armen Bagdasarov, Head Referee Director of the IJF.
